    Description

    DutiesYou will serve as the principal advisor on all matters pertaining to the Science and Technology Directorate and work directly with senior leaders to establish and communicate priorities of the Directorate and NSIO mission.

    You will lead all program management efforts, engineering and logistics support teams, contractors and globally deployed personnel and provide expert advice, develop strategies, policies, programs and support for DoD and interagency tasking.

    You will lead, supervise and coordinate all activities of the Science and Technology Directorate, serving as a liaison between NSIO leadership and all DoD, DON and non-DoD Federal Department and Agency customers on related requirements.

    You will direct subordinates in the establishment of goals and objectives, work planning, organization, personnel management, and prioritization of all assignments related to NSIO Science and Technology requirements.

    You will direct and oversee Science and Technology planning, expansion, operational support, acquisitions, contracts, research, development, production, finance, security, training and logistics coordination.

    You will set clear and achievable standards of service and personally oversee quality control of all documentation and packages originated, managed, and submitted by Science and Technology personnel.

    Requirements Conditions of EmploymentMust be a US Citizen.
    Must be determined suitable for federal employment.
    Must participate in the direct deposit pay program.
    New employees to the Department of the Navy will be required to successfully pass the E-Verify employment verification check.

    To learn more about E-Verify, including your rights and responsibilities, visit e-verify.govGenerally, current federal employees applying for GS jobs must serve at least one year at the next lower grade level.

    This requirement is called time-in-grade. Time-in-grade requirements must be met by the closing date of this announcement.

    Within the Department of Defense (DoD), the appointment of retired military members within 180 days immediately following retirement date to a civilian position is subject to the provisions of 5 United States Code 3326.Males born after must be registered for Selective Service.

    This position may require travel from normal duty station to CONUS and OCONUS and may include remote or isolated sites.

    You must be able to travel on military and commercial aircraft for extended periods of time.
    You will be required to complete training, obtain, and maintain a government credit card for travel and travel-related purchases.
    Supervisors in the executive branch have a heightened personal responsibility for advancing government ethics.

    You will be required to review the 14 General Principles of Ethical Conduct at 5 CFR You will be required to sign a non-disclosure agreement.

    Successful completion of a pre-employment drug test (including marijuana) is required.

    A tentative offer of employment will be rescinded if you fail to report to the drug test appointment or pass the test.

    You will be subject to random testing.
    This position will be subject to a random Counter Intelligence (CI) Polygraph.

    You will be required to possess and maintain an interim and/or final TOP SECRET/SCI security clearance prior to entrance on duty.

    Failure to obtain and maintain the required level of clearance may result in the withdrawal of job offer or removal.

    You will be required to complete ethics orientation within three months of appointment and submit a Confidential Financial Disclosure Report, OGE-450, within 30 days of appointment.

    This is a Mission Essential position.

    You will be required to ensure organization or facility continuity of operations and/or completion of tasks that are considered essential to the mission designated by a local or command decision.

    This position requires a supervisory probationary period required if not previously completed. Qualifications
